Success In Sandwich

On 1st July, Wilkins Kennedy’s Sandwich office in Discovery Park celebrated its fourth anniversary. It has been a journey of consistent growth for the firm and it is right that we celebrate its success.

In just two short years, the office experienced tremendous growth, managing to successfully double its turnover and move into a larger more prominent office on the site. We have worked hard to establish our presence and have grown into the technological environment.

As a technological site, Discovery Park is the perfect place for our “satellite” office and we are surrounded by businesses keen to share their experiences with us as well as grow alongside us.

In our own business, our latest success came from the recent launch of a cloud accountancy service. MyWK became an official offering in September 2016 and it offers our smaller businesses a more efficient way of bookkeeping.

It is clear to us that cloud-based accountancy services are extremely beneficial to many owner-managers, particularly for the growing business community. The service helps businesses manage invoicing, produce effective cash flow forecasts and provides an easier way to calculate VAT returns. The service is partly automated, so it saves time compared to manual bookkeeping – plus it is more secure compared to traditional desktop or paper-based solutions.

Our clients say that saving time and resources are major factors for their continued growth. Wilkins Kennedy developed this service to ensure seamless and simple integration, so that bookkeeping runs easily alongside a business’s day-to-day service delivery so that growth can be more easily managed.
